I begin a nomadic survival world. It brings a breathe of fresh air to Minecraft. I never settle down, usually only stopping for the night. When I find a cool place, I build a small base there and move on a few days later

When I get bored in Minecraft, I usually quit the game and play something like Portal or TF2. I also might make a new, hardcore world and make my main goal something stupid, like building a massive redstone circuit or a replica of a TF2 arena. I also might do a speedrun to see how fast I can find things like Diamond, Emerald, and a Stronghold. One time, I did a speedrun to see how many Cave Spider spawners I could find and conquer within 30 minutes. I actually found 3, and conquered 2, but in my defense, the third one only went poorly because I got shot off of the ledge into lava, since the spawner was in a ravine about 40 blocks above lava.
